Manage your images - The file manager

How to manage images in Kimple, create folders, delete images.

Each time you need to put an image on your game you access the media library

From the image upload page you can either click on the "Click here" button or drag your files from your desktop.

Accepted formats are JPG, PNG and GIF, these files must not exceed 5MB.

You can create a folder and import the images into this folder or import them into the root.

You can also create sub-folders in your folders.

You have several other options on your images. You can rename them, remove them from your space (it will never remove them from your games if they are embedded in them), you can also preview them and group them into folders.

The library is also where you can install your fonts.

You have access to a third tab called "Template" which contains elements you can use for your games. They are sorted by time and you have graphical elements like mechanics but also background or buttons.

You can view what is inside the folder by clicking on it.

If you like the template, you can click on "Import", the complete folder will be placed in your media library.
